Comment by muckpond:
greetings from the critique club:

for a portrait shot, this is very well done. the model has a good pose and a good environment surrounds her.

i'm not sure how well it fits the zen challenge. although it does seem peaceful, it also seems posed and rigid. using a person in the challenge might need to be done less formally.

the color is good, if a bit oversaturated. the face in particular looks unnatural in its tone. if i had to guess, i would say the soft focus is probably what really killed your score here. it's difficult to pull off well, and at DPC a lot of people just consider it "out of focus" instead and score accordingly.
